1、机调试)。 funm_n(int m,int n)int y;if (n=1) y=m;else y=m*funm_n(m,-n);return y;main()int m,n,y;printf(Input integer(m,n):);scanf(%d,%d,&m,&n);y=funm_n(m,n);printf(n%d%-d=%-d,m,n,y);4 答案:123456785求3-100中的素数,要求编写一函数来判断某数是否为素数。 main()int prime,i,n=0;for (i=3;i=100;i+) prime=prime_num(i); if (prime) if (n%1
2、0=0) printf(n);printf(%4d,prime);n+; prime_num(int m) int k=2,r;do r=m % k;if (r=0) break;k+; while(km); if (r!=0) return m; else return 0;6. 结果如下:main0:x=12,y=2fun: x=6,y=25main1:x=12,y=2fun: x=7,y=26main2:x=12,y=2作业五1.从键盘上输入一串英文字符(不含空格与其他字符),统计每个字符的数目,并输出字母及相应的数目。#include #include main() int i=0,c
3、52=0,m=0; char str80; printf(Input a string:); scanf(%s,str); while (stri) if (stri=A & stri =a & stri =z) cstri-a+26+; i+; for (i=0;i26;i+) if (ci) if (m%8=0) putchar(n);m+; printf(%c:%-d ,i+A,ci); for (i=0;i26;i+) if (ci+26)if (m%8=0) putchar(n);m+; printf(%c:%-d ,i+a,ci+26);2. 有10个学生,每个学生的数据包括学号、
4、姓名和三门课的成绩及平均成绩。要求:编写一个函数indata,用来输入10个学生的数据(学号、姓名、三门课的成绩)。 编写一个函数outdata,用来输出10个学生的记录。 计算每个学生的平均成绩,并按平均成绩由小到大进行排序后输出。解: typedef struct student int no; char name10; int score3; float average; stud; indata(st) /*输入10个学生的数据*/ stud st; int i; for(i=0;i10;i+) printf(“学号:”); scanf(“%d”,&sti.no); printf(“姓
5、名:”); scanf(“%s”,sti.name); printf(“成绩:”); scanf(“%d,%d,%d”,&sti.score0, &sti.score1, &sti.score2); outdata(st) /*输出10个学生的数据*/ stud st; int i; printf(“No Name Score Average”); for(i=0;i10;i+)printf(“%2d%5s%12d,%d,%d%10.2fn”,sti.no,sti.name,sti.score0,sti.score1, sti.score2,sti.average); main() stud
6、st10,temp; int i,j; float s; printf(“请输入10个学生的数据:n”); indata(st); for(i=0;i10;i+) s=0; for(j=0;j3;j+) s=s+sti.scorej; sti.average=s/3; for(i=0;i9;i+) /*用选择法按平均成绩由小到大进行排序*/for(j=i+1;jstj.average) temp=sti;sti=stj;stj=temp; printf(“排序后的学生数据为:n”); outdata(st);3从键盘上输入8个数,用选择法按由大到小的顺序排列并输出,要求用指针实现。#inclu
7、de #include main() int data8,i,*p1,*p2,temp; p1=data; printf(Input 8 numbers:); for (i=0;i8;i+) scanf(%d,p1);/* 或 &(*p1) */ ; p1+; for (p1=data;p1data+8-1;p1+) for (p2=p1+1;p2data+8;p2+) if (*p1*p2) temp=*p1; *p1=*p2; *p2=temp; for (i=0,p1=data;i8;i+,p1+) printf(%6d,*p1 ) ; 4从键盘上输入一个44整数矩阵,以主对角线()为对
8、称轴,将左下角元素中较大元素代替右上角对应元素,并将右上角元素(含对角线元素)输出。#include #include main() int d44,i,j,temp; printf(Input 16 numbers:); for (i=0;i4;i+) for (j=0;j4;j+) scanf(%d,&dij) ;for (i=0;i4;i+) for (j=0;jdji) dji=dij; for (i=0;i4;i+) printf(n); for (j=0;j=i) printf(%6d,dij ) ; else printf(%6c, ) ; 5盘上输入两个字符串a,b,下面程序将
9、a,b的对应字符中的较大者存放在数组c的对应位置上,填空完善之。#include #include main( )int k=0;char a80,b80,c80=0,*p,*q;p=a; q=b;gets(a); gets(b); while (*p!=0 | * q!=0 ) if ( *p!=0 ) ck=*p; else ck=*q; p+; q+; k+; if ( *p !=0 ) strcat(c,p);else strcat(c,q);puts(c);作业六1 从键盘输入若干行字符(每行长度不等),输入后把它们存储到一磁盘文件中。再从该文件中读入这些数据,将其中小写字母转换成大
10、写字母后在显示屏上输出。#include main() int i,flag,j; char str80,c; FILE *fp; fp=fopen(text,w+); for(flag=1;flag;) printf(n Input a string:); gets(str); fwrite(str,strlen(str)+1,1,fp); printf(contine(y/n)?); if (c=getchar()=N)|(c=n) flag=0; getchar(); fseek(fp,0,0); for(i=0,j=0;(strj=fgetc(fp)!=EOF;i+,j+) if (s
11、trj!=0) if (strj=a)&(strj=z) strj=strj-32; else printf(%sn,str); j=-1; fclose(fp); 程序运行情况如下: Input a string:I am a student contine(y/n)?y Input a string:You are a workercontine(y/n)?y Input a string:He is a teacher contine(y/n)?nI AM A STUDENTYOU ARE A WORKERHE IS A TEACHER6.2 建立一个班级的人员情况表,其数据项应包括证件
12、号码、姓名、百分制记分的3门课程的成绩(离散数学,数据结构,程序设计语言),计算该班5人的各门课程的平均成绩,并将原有数据和计算出的平均分数存放在文件“stud”中。解:对于以多个数据项来描述一个学生的情况的数据的存储形式一般以结构体数组来表示。本题为5个学生定义结构体数组stu5,使用二进制文件形式将数据写入文件stud中,程序如下:#include struct student char num6; char name8; int score3; float avr; stu5; main() int i,j,sum; FILE *fp; printf( Input score:n); p
13、rintf(num name score1 score2 score3n); for(i=0;i5;i+) scanf(%s%s%d%d%d,stui.num,stui.name,&stui.score0, &stui.score1,&stui.score2); sum=stui.score0+stui.score1+stui.score2; stui.avr=sum/3; fp=fopen(stud,wb); for(i=0;i5;i+) if (fwrite(&stui,sizeof(struct student),1,fp)!=1) printf(file write errorn);
14、fclose(fp); 程序运行情况:num name score1 score2 score3101 zhang 90 89 91 102 li 91 78 67 103 wang 67 60 78 104 tan 100 90 94 105 lin 84 67 59 程序运行后在磁盘上建立文件stud 中国古代文学作品选读 汉语言文学8097 闭卷 汉语修辞学 汉语言文学8099 闭卷 律师实务 法学8公共关系学复习重点第一章:公共关系学概论一、大学生为什么要学习公共关系学,公共关系学的重要性?1、公共关系学是大学生走上社会的必然要求。因为公关的基本功能是塑造形象,协调人际关系,所以大学生
15、学这样一门学科可以引导大学生塑造一个完美的自我,懂得如何广结人缘,如何做人,俗话说:“要做事要先学会做人。”做人是做事的基础,公共交流就是把做人和做事结合起来,如果走向社会,不会做人,即使做事能力再强也不见得会成功。(举例阐述)2、公共关系学是大学生塑造自我形象的有效手段。公共关系是一门塑造形象的科学和艺术,通过公关教育可以帮助大学生塑造内在和外在的形象,使我们内在和外在的形象达到一个和谐的统一,在很多大学生的生存道路上都存在形象这样一个问题,例如在求职应聘的过程中,就要注重自我推销,如何面试,讲究礼仪,与人交谈等等。所以大学生的自我形象通过公关学这样一门学科的学习可以增强我的意识。二、什么是
16、公共关系?1、定义:公共关系是对组织和其相互关系的管理,公共关系是管理的一种形式,是对组织和其公众之间相互沟通的管理。公共关系是一种管理职能、信息传播,也是一门艺术和社会科学。2、公关三要素:组织、公众、沟通(传播)三、公共关系与人际关系的不同点:1、出发点(基点)不同:人际关系的出发点是个人,公共关系的出发点是组织。2、目标不同:人际关系的目标是塑造个人形象,使自己成为一个受欢迎的人,公共关系的目标是塑造良好的组织形象。四、二度目标,三度目标二度目标:知名度、美誉度。知名度是社会公众对某个组织的知晓程度。美誉度是社会公众对某个组织的信任和赞美的程度。三度目标:认知度、美誉度、和谐度。认知度是
17、社会组织被社会公众所认识、知晓的程度,即认识深度、知晓广度。和谐度是社会组织在发展运行过程中与公众之间关系的态度认可、情感亲和、言语认同等方面的一致程度。美誉度是社会公众对某个组织的信任和赞美的程度。二度不足:知名度表示的仅仅是组织被知晓的广度,而无法表示组织被知晓的深度;着重表示公众对组织的知晓与评价,而忽略了组织对内外公关的和谐。五、公共关系的职能:1、沟通信息 2、协调关系(内部、外部) 3、咨询建议 4、宣传引导 5、服务引导六、公共关系的任务:公关的任务:树立形象,化解矛盾,争取理解,提高效益。第二章 一、中国古代公共关系的特点。以“人和”为目标;以“仁义”为操作原则;以“礼信为行为
18、原则;以“游说”作为沟通传播的手段;以“民意”作为决策的依据。二、现代公关的发展1、艾维李 时期:他是将公共关系实践职业化的第一人,也是现代公共关系的创始人,他坚持“说真话,尊重公众舆论”的主张,被学术界誉为“公共关系之父”。他的公关实践为日后公共关系的发展奠定了基础,他从事的公关事务原则是“公众必须迅速被告知”和“向公众说真话”使公共关系走上了一条正确的道路。(1906年,美国无烟煤矿业发生了工人大罢工,劳资双方尖锐对立,艾维。李临危受命,发表了原则宣言,提出了处理企业与公众关系的“公开管理原则”,原则宣言的提出,标志着公共关系进入了一个新的阶段,是现代公共关系真正的开端。)2、爱德华伯内斯
19、时期,他提出了 “投公众所好”的根本原则,主张一个企业或组织在决策之前,就应首先了解公众喜好什么,需要什么,在确定公众的价值取向后,再有目的的从事宣传工作以迎合公众的需要。在事情已经发生之后不仅要去对公众说真话,而且要求企业通过公众的调查,根据公众的态度开展公关工作。1952年,他写了公共关系学,标志着公共关系已开始成为一门独立的学科。他一生都致力于公共关系的科学化建设,他把公共关系学理论从新闻传播领域中分离出来,并对公共关系的原理与方法进行较系统的研究,使之系统化、完整化使公共关系由一种活动、一种社会现象最终成为一门独立完整的新兴学科。他被后人称为“公共关系泰斗”。第三章一、组织的概念:一群
20、人所组成,具有明确的目标、制度和独特的意识,并随时与外部环境相适应的有机体。二、公关组织的类型:1、组织内部的公关关系部2、公共关系社团3、公关关系公司营利性、权威、专业三、公关人员应具备的素质1、公关意识,包括树立形象、服务公众、真诚互惠、沟通、创新、立足长远。 2、心理素质:自信、豁达、热情开放 ,优良的性格3、公关品德素质4、知识素质 5、能力素质 6、礼仪素质为什么要讲礼仪,礼仪的本质是什么?礼仪的本质即尊重对方。礼仪体现在哪些方面:言谈举止,着装打扮。具体表现在仪表,仪容,仪态,迎来送往,介绍,握手,名片,引导,电话,交谈,坐车,宴会,汇报工作,开会,跳舞等等。第四章一、什么是公众?
21、公众是公关关系工作的对象,是公共关系的客体,是指与一个组织机构直接或间接相关的个人或群体。二、公共关系对象的心理活动:AIDMA,注意,兴趣 欲望,记忆,行动三、公共关系语言包括:口头语言,腹语言,体态语言,服饰语言,书面语言四、人际传播的方式:写信,打电话,报告会,参观,主办招待会。五、影响人际关系的心理因素:最初印象,月晕效应,心理定势、刻板印象六、霍桑试验:1、传统管理将人假设为“经济人”,霍桑则认为是“社会人”(有心理的社会需要);2、传统的管理认为工作效率受工作方法、工作条件的影响,霍则认为取决于人的士气;3、传统管理只重视正式团体的存在,霍桑则注重非正式团体;4、传统只重视组织的要
22、求,霍桑提出新型领导的必要性,重视个人的要求。七、结合案例说明观点:1、如何处理与员工关系必须尊重、关心、理解员工;及时沟通,争取员工的理解与支持;采取科学的激励方式;培育独具特色的企业文化。2、如何处理外部关系顾客关系是最重要的关系。顾客关系的处理:为顾客提供满意的服务包括售前,售中,售后,包括质量,价格等等。加强沟通,了解公众的需求。例如在别人投诉的时候了解需求,接受他们的建议。3、媒体关系处理坚持2原则 、以礼相待,保持热线联系 。不要有事才找媒体,平时就要保持良好的关系。、实事求是,重视反馈。有问题要及时解决,不要置之不理。第五章1、什么是公共关系传播:组织通过一定的媒介或载体将传播的
23、信息准确地传递给公众,同时获得信息反馈的过程。2、公共关系传播要素: 信源、媒介、信宿、信道、信息、反馈(5W)3、公共关系传播媒介:符号,实物,人体,大众传播媒介第六章一、公共关系调查方法:1、访谈法;2、观察法;3、问卷法。第七章一、策划的程序2个阶段,7个步骤:准备阶段:分析问题;确定目标。策略阶段:设计主题;分析公众;选择媒介;预算经费;确定方案。二、什么叫公关专题活动:为了对某个公共关系主题进行有效的传播,有计划,有步骤的组织目标公众参与的集体活动就叫公关专题活动。三、公关专题活动的类型:1、新闻发布会;2、庆典广告;3、展览会(展销会);4、赞助活动;5、联谊活动。公共关系广告策划
24、:一、公关广告的定义:又叫组织形象广告,是向大众宣传社会组织信誉,提高和扩大组织知名度和美誉度的广告形式。二、公关广告与商业广告的不同:本质上,一个是爱我,一个是买我1、公关广告避开商业气息,不直接盈利。2、方式上公关广告不是直接宣传自己,不会自赞自美。3、公关广告效果产生过程比较慢,商业广告则是快速的。第八章一、编制公关计划的方法:1、平衡法 2、滚动法二、公关预测的内容:1、社会环境状况、2、公众状况、3、组织自身状况三、公关预测的作用:1、是组织预测环境变化的必须手段;2、是组织形象管理决策依据;3、是组织编制公共计划基础。四、公关活动中实施主体障碍:1、人员障碍2、目标3、策划和创意4
25、、预算5、方法五、危机公关的概念:由于各种原因(如企业管理不善,同行竞争或外界的因素)给企业带来严重影响,带来危机,企业针对此危机所采取的一系列自救行动,以达到消除影响,恢复形象的目的就是危机公关。六、如何进行危机公关:如何处理危机:结合案例说说真话;及时沟通;采用适当的传播通道 统一口径;与媒体合作。第九章一、公共关系评估的程序:1、选好评估人员:主办方的有关人员;公众活动的参与者;公关关系专家。 素质要求:客观中性;认真负责;遵从规范;讲究道德。2、分解评估指标3、选择适当的评估标准4、搜集分析有关活动资料5、形成评估结果报告二、评估的三大步骤:准备过程:背景 信息的内容实施过程:发送信息
26、 被媒介用的信息量 信息被受众接受的数量活动效果:了解信息内容的公众有多少,改变态度的公众数量,实施期盼行为的公众数量第十章一、什么叫自我推销:借助一套科学程序,通过自我介绍来打动对方,让对方接受自己的过程。二、自我推销过程中的障碍:1、心理不适应;2、耐挫能力差;3、应变能力不强;4、社交能力缺乏。作业1一、判断正误并说明理由1在接受审计业务之前,后任审计人员可向前任审计人员了解审计重要性水平。A 答案:错理由:在接受审计业务之前,审计人员需对被审单位的情况进行全面的了解,以评 价审计风险及确定可审性。 B 答案:不对 理由:审计重要性水平是经过审计人员认真了解有关情况而确定的,不是向前任审
27、计人员了解的。 2如果审计人员需要函证的应收账款无差异,则表明全部的应收账款余额正确A答案:错理由:审计人员需要函证的应收帐款无差异,仅仅是表明抽取测试环节的可信性较高,但并不表示全部的应收帐款余额正确,审计人员还要对其进行实质性测试。B答案:不对理由:审计人员并未对被审计单位所有应收账款进行函证3被审计单位保管应收票据的人不应该经办有关会计分录。A答案:对理由:这符合单位不相容职责的分离,符合会计制度对会计岗位相互牵制的要求。B答案:对理由:符合销货业务内部控制的职责划分。4如果被审计单位首次接受审计,审计人员需要对固定资产期初余额进行审计,仔细审查各次固定资产的盘点记录是最佳的审计方法。A答案:错理由:如果被审计单位首次接受审计,审计人员需要对固定资产期初余额进行审计,仔细审查各次固定资产的的盘点记录仅仅是是审计方法之一,并非最佳方法,必要时可参加盘点。此外,还需对其会计账务处理进行审计B答案:不对理由:仔细审计自开业起固定资产和累计折旧账户中所有重要的借贷记录方法最佳。教学建议:讲解固定资产管理方法和常见的错弊。5审计人员在审查企业固定资产的计价准确性时,如被审计单位从关联企业购入固定资产的价格明显高于或低于该项固定资产的净值,可不予查实。A答案:错理由:如果被审单位从关联企业购入